Job description
Job Description

Business Support Coordinator

Location: Warrington (Office-based)

Salary: Competitive bonus excellent benefits

Industry: Global Chemical Distribution

About the Role

We're partnering with a leading global chemical distributor to recruit an organised and proactive Business Support Coordinator. You'll play a key part in supporting the import and supply chain operations of the business ensuring goods flow smoothly from Europe into multiple UK sites.

Key Responsibilities
  • Coordinate the import of products from Europe ensuring customs compliance and accurate documentation.
  • Liaise with suppliers customs agents and transport teams to guarantee on-time deliveries.
  • Provide administrative cover and assist with ad hoc product and quality tasks.
  • Support customer service and commercial teams with order processing reports and licence management.
About You
  • Background in customer service administration ideally for logistics or import / export.
  • Excellent attention to detail, organisation and communication skills.
  • Confident managing multiple priorities and deadlines.
  • Proficient in Microsoft Office (especially Excel); ERP (SAP) experience advantageous.
